I have a new computer with a 1.8 GHz chip and running on Windows ME. When I try to communicate on Net Meeting, I can see and hear the other participants, but they can't hear me. The microphone volume is turned way up, and I can hear myself over my own speakers. However, my participants get only silence.

I have just beent thru this same problem, and found out my sound card was only a half duplex, so it would work but not with others talking. It cant simultaneous let you talk and listen to the other people. To solve this put in a full duplex card. Hope this helps you.
